Smart Roadster

We have 1 ads for keyword smart roadster

(1.116 seconds)
Sorting

2006 Smart Roadster Brabus Auto Rcr One Of Only 50 Made For Sale

£ 9.995
2006 - Smart - Used
22 Feb 2023 - tixuz.com